c = cost of food/med for cats
d = cost of food/med for dog
y = total cost/spent
What you know:
y = 6c + d              [has 6 cats and 1 dog]   
c = 2/3d - 5        [cost for cat is 5 less than 2/3 cost for dog]
y = $195
y = 6c + d    
Substitute/plug in what you know, plug in (2/3d - 5) for c and 195 for y
195 = 6(2/3d - 5) + d        Distribute/multiply 6 into (2/3d - 5) 
195 = 4d - 30 + d        Combine like terms
195 = 5d - 30      Add 30 on both sides of the equation
225 = 5d        Divide 5 on both sides
$45 = d              
 
        
             
        
        
        
Answer:
one solution
Step-by-step explanation:
3x − 7 = 4 + 6 + 4x
Combine like terms
3x-7=4x+10
Subtract 3x from each side
-7=x+10
Subtract 10 from each side
-17 =x
There is one solution
